Abstract
Organic conductor (EDO-TTF)2PF6 crystal having image filled band shows a metal (M)–insulator (I) transition accompanied with Peierls transition, charge ordering, and anion ordering at transition temperature, image. This crystal is an important and fascinating candidate for photo-induced M–I transition because the multi-instability will afford sensitivity to the tiny stimulation. We make the report of the reflectivity change in (EDO-TTF)2PF6 crystal induced by the irradiation of femto-second (fs) pulsed laser (pulse width: 120 fs, main wavelength: 800 nm, repetition rate: 1 kHz). The obtained results indicate that the highly efficient I-to-M transition occurs within 3 ps in this material. Based on these results, the strong electron–lattice cooperative interaction is proved to play an essential role in the driving process of this M–I transition. Also, image filled materials, which show M–I transition, accompanied with the charge ordering, can be classified as fascinating candidates not only for superconductivity but also for photo-induced cooperative phenomena and application in phase switching devices.
